Silinde[1] was a representative of the Elves of Northern Mirkwood at the Council of Elrond.

Silinde is an original creation for The Lord of the Rings: The Fellowship of the Ring film. He is portrayed by Sam Kelly.[2]

History

Silinde was an elf of the Third Age and a friend of the House of the Elvenking Thranduil. Elrond, the Lord of Rivendell, invited representatives of factions of the Free peoples of Middle-earth to a Council which aimed to answer the growing threat of Mordor. Silinde travelled to Rivendell as a representative of the Elves of Northern Mirkwood and attended the Council. During the Council, he sat in between Saelbeth and Thranduil's son, Legolas.

During the Council, he conferred with Saelbeth.[3]

The Council turned to Chaos as its members disagreed on what to do with the One Ring. Gimli's proclamation "I will be dead before I see the Ring in the hands of an Elf" was the final straw for Silinde and he stood up and began yelling.

The Council's furious bout of yelling raged on until Frodo Baggins, the Shire-hobbit who brought the Ring to Rivendell, volunteered to take the Ring to Mordor and destroy it. Silinde stepped back to let Gandalf the Grey pass, as he offered to accompany Frodo. He watched on as others volunteered to join Frodo on his quest. He sat back down and watched Lord Elrond dub Frodo and his eight companions "The Fellowship of the Ring".
